If your workout wardrobe has been feeling uninspired lately, NikeSKIMS has the answer. The powerhouse collaboration between Nike and SKIMS is expanding its Spring ’26 Collection with a fresh capsule of gym-essential styles, and the drop is everything we’d expect from a brand built at the intersection of performance and style.
Designed to make women feel confident and strong both in and out of the gym, the new collection introduces elevated silhouettes, fresh colorways, and — most excitingly — the debut of an entirely new material: Matte Shine Mix.
Think sleek, sculpting fabrication with quick-dry technology and mid-level compression that moves with your body, not against it. It’s the kind of fabric that works as hard as you do, without ever sacrificing on aesthetic. Standout pieces in the new material include the Matte Shine Mix Straight-Neck Bra, $70, the Airy Track Jacket, $120, and the Airy Foldover Waistband Skort, $80 — each one built to flatter and function in equal measure, whether you’re mid-HIIT or heading straight to brunch.

Rounding out the collection are new additions across the brand’s existing Shine, Airy, and Matte material families, plus a fresh Light Bone colourway of the fan-favourite NikeSKIMS Rift Mesh (with Black and Velvet Brown restocking, too). New colorways across the material collections include the moody and sophisticated Deep Royal/Stone, Obsidian/Igneous, Navy, Washed Pacific, and Deep Royal — a palette that feels as intentional as the construction.
Fronting the campaign is SKIMS Co-Founder and Chief Creative Officer Kim Kardashian, who captures the collection’s ethos perfectly: “Confidence plays such a big role in your workout, and when you feel good in what you’re wearing, it changes the way you show up in the gym.”
The new NikeSKIMS Spring ’26 styles are available now at nike.com/NikeSKIMS, SKIMS.com/NikeSKIMS, and select Nike, SKIMS, and partner retail locations worldwide.
